LEWISTON – Archie L. Sanderson, 55, a resident of 81 East Ave., Lewiston, passed away Saturday, March 21, at Central Maine Medical Center after a courageous battle with bone cancer.

He was born in Waterville, June 22, 1953, the son of Arthur Leon and Clarissa (Cook) Sanderson. He was educated in Unity schools and later received his GED in Searsport.

He was a member of the Unity Fire Department for several years, and rarely missed a fire or meeting. He enjoyed making crafts and working with wood. He was a real handyman to have around.

Survivors include his sister, Ruth Ayer and husband, Jac, of Brooks; a brother, Jim Sanderson and wife, Nancy, of Grand Rapids, Mich.; nephews, Robert Ayer and Scott Sanderson; as well as a niece, Julie Sanderson.

At the age of 16, he adopted the Boivin family of Unity, and is survived by Jennie Boivin, whom Archie called his “Mom” of Lewiston; siblings, Roger Boivin of Turner, Raymond Boivin of Plymouth, Randal Boivin of Lewiston, Rayno Boivin of Unity, Renee Boivin of Unity and Ryan Boivin of Lewiston; and several nieces, nephews, great-nieces and great-nephews, who all loved him dearly.
